常用控件测试点(一)

 常用控件测试点(一)

  • 输入框
    • 输入框一般分为文本输入框、数字输入框;一般使用在填写输入的内容上,输入框常见测试点如下:
      • 输入框内容必填或选填
      • 输入字符长度是否合法,超长字符输入后是否符合预期,可用边界值检查字符长度限制
      • 输入内容是否存在唯一性检查
      • 输入保存特殊字符时是否增加判定,特别是&、单引号’、双引号"、空格等特殊字符
      • 输入内容前后带空格的,能否自动过滤处理
      • 输入保存特殊字符串时是否增加验证,如null、js代码、html代码等
      • 数字输入框需检查边界值,负数,分数,非数字,0,科学计数法,字母与数字结合,16进制,8进制,货币性输入,小数点位数检查等情况
      • 有联动输入功能的输入框,要检查自动带入数据的正确性
      • 输入框UI设计是否符合规范
  • 按钮
    • 按钮一般用于确认提交操作,常见测试点如下:
      • 按钮是否可用且按钮的启用、禁用状态是否符合预期
      • 按钮的功能能否正常实现且相关页面是否刷新显示
      • 点击按钮后出现的提示信息或弹出框是否符合预期
      • 按钮点击方式是否符合预期,单击、双击、左键、右键、多次点击有何效果等
      • enter键能否操作按钮实现功能
      • tab键是否支持不同的按钮或其他控件间切换。
      • 按钮在鼠标悬浮、选中、点击、等操作下的状态是否符合预期
      • 按钮UI设计是否符合规范
  • 列表
    • 列表主要用于较多同类型数据的展现。列表数据展示需要注意数据的全面性、正确性及数量,常见测试点如下:
      • 列表单元格长度、高度是否合理
      • 数据信息过多时如何展示,是否存在滚动条
      • 列表每个单元格是否支持多样性内容显示
      • 列表数据为空时,显示是否符合预期
      • 列表翻页功能是否能正常使用
      • 列表是否支持表头排序,且表头排序功能是否正常
      • 列表其他附加功能(比如:删除、新增,编辑,下载等)是否正常
      • 列表信息的全选、复选验证
      • 列表数据在不同标签之间切换功能检查
      • 列表UI设计是否符合规范
  • ip输入框
      • IP输入是否允许为空,不允许为空时是否验证
      • 输入正确的符合格式的IP
      • 输入错误格式的IP是否有合理的提示信息
      • IP是否允许重名
      • 输入带非数字的IP
      • 一般IP都支持*,表示任意字符,输入四个*

猜你喜欢

转载自www.cnblogs.com/phoenixtester/p/10060009.html